Code of Vets founder and Air Force veteran, Gretchen SmithSuicide, Riots, Covid and the 4th of JulyHow veterans are handling our nation's crises as we celebrate Independence Day.Fred Hochberg American businessman and civic leader. After nearly two decades as an executive at the Lillian Vernon Corporation, he served in various leadership roles at U.S. government agencies, non-profit organizations, and in academia. From 2009 to 2017, he was Chairman and President of the Export–Import Bank of the United States, becoming the institution's longest-serving Chairman.
